Based on 95 recent sales, the median property price is £255,000 (about £287 per square foot) in Eastlands area, with individual transactions ranging from £75,000 up to £1,720,000.
| Type | Sales | Median | £/sq ft |
|---|---|---|---|
| Detached | 14 | £372,500 | £320 |
| Semi-Detached | 39 | £275,000 | £299 |
| Terraced | 32 | £234,000 | £267 |
| Flats | 10 | £140,475 | £188 |

The area around CV22 5QB records about 119 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, which is a very high crime rate for England: it scores 9 out of 10 on the Area360 crime scale, where 10 is the highest crime level. Across West Midlands as a whole the rate is about 97 per 1,000. The most common offences locally are violence and sexual offences, anti-social behaviour and criminal damage and arson.
